Youth Ministry Faith Harbor UMC

Grades 6 – 12

In our youth programs, we strive to provide a safe and welcoming atmosphere where teens can come together in fun and fellowship as they grow in their relationship with Jesus Christ. We at Faith Harbor are all about being a beacon of hope, being anchored in Christ, and being active in service in our community. All youth, grades 6-12, can participate in our youth programs.

Our Wayfinders and Navigators have the chance to learn about Christ, about themselves as children of God, and how we can all grow as disciples of Jesus. Diving deeper into the Word helps our youth be prepared for the challenges they face in school and prepares them to defend the faith under the most difficult circumstances they will face.

We have tons of fun, whether playing games at The Reef, hanging out by the fire, adventuring out for day and overnight trips, or serving on mission trips. Friendships are formed and strengthened each time, and we learn more about Jesus week by week.

WAYFINDERS for Grades 6-8*
Sundays, 5-6 pm in The Reef building
Our Wayfinders meetings include games and Bible study every Sunday evening.

YOUTH SUPPER
Available 6-6:30pm in the church Narthex (lobby)

NAVIGATORS for Grades 9-12*
Sundays, 6:30-8 pm in The Reef building
Navigators meets weekly throughout the year, except as noted. Group games for fun and bonding are followed by praise, Bible study/spiritual enrichment and discussion.

LEADERSHIP
Youth Groups are led by our Youth Minister and Youth Council, as well as loving, parent and adult volunteers from our church. Because we take youth protection seriously, our volunteers are screened and trained in Safe Sanctuary practices.

About our Youth Minister
Deborah has been serving the youth of Eastern NC for 15 years. Her love of Jesus and God’s Word is at the heart of everything she does. Her experience includes serving in church, youth leadership groups, foster care, and supporting youth arts programs.

Her BA in Philosophy and her Master of Divinity help her raise up strong, godly leaders who are grounded in theology and prepared for the challenges of this life.
